    In 2010 I was a first grade teacher at a highly acclaimed and rapidly growing charter school in NYC, I had health benefits, I was living in an exciting neighborhood in Manhattan BUT I was completely miserable. I found myself massively depressed, anxiety ridden, and felt like a big loser who was purposeless and confused. 

    In December of that year however, I reached a point where the pain of staying at my job far exceeded the fear of leaving. I walked in one morning and gave my 2-week notice. When I share this story many people say to me, “Wow that was brave.  That was courageous.”  But bravery was so far from the truth of what I REALLY felt underneath it all. 

    I felt like a failure who had just let everyone down, especially my students and the staff who needed me. However, way down deep within my heart I knew I needed to leave and begin to carve my own path. After I quit I knew I was destined to never work for an employer again BUT where was I meant to go and who was I meant to be?

    My intuition told me to continue teaching but how would I do that if I wasn’t working directly for a school?  It made no sense. I found myself sitting in a local Starbucks day in and day out, emailing and calling as many people as I could letting them know I was providing educational services outside of the typical classroom setting. Within 3 months of leaving my full time job, my first business Teacher on the Go was born.

    Since 2013 I have dedicated myself to educating an coaching Non-Nine-to-Fivers who KNOW just like I did that they are meant to be independently employed doing purposeful work in the world, generating money on their own terms using their innate talents and strengths.

    Mike Rypka, founder of Torchy's Tacos on the challenges of growing a regional restaurant chain

    Mike Rypka, founder of Torchy's Tacos on the challenges of growing a regional restaurant chain

    From fry cook of a fast-food chicken joint to king of a Texas taco empire, Mike Rypka started Torchy’s Tacos, in 2006 from a single food truck. The restaurants, now in 75 locations in five states, have a colorful and super fun atmosphere. Mike is a down to earth, honest and transparent guy he's rarely seen dressed in anything other than shorts, sneakers, and perhaps a fedora because he's not a formal guy and he's not afraid to get his hands dirty. From what we can tell, he's passionate about two things...cars, and damn good tacos.

    We recorded this episode live at a Torchy's location in the Mueller development in East Austin so the sound is a bit challenging, but the content is awesome. Mike talks to us about the struggles and challenges of starting and growing a regional restaurant chain while growing a loyal following of brand enthusiasts and empowering his employees to deliver on the promise of the best damn tacos one can find.

    Liz Deering + Ben Gibson, Co Founders discuss partnerships and entrepreneurship at it's best and worst

    Liz Deering + Ben Gibson, Co Founders discuss partnerships and entrepreneurship at it's best and worst

    The Un.Inc is a wholehearted & visionary company, born from pain.

    "There has been a lot of love, loss, risk and chaos in the journey of the business. I wanted to make a space to serve misfits and dreamers."

    The Un.Inc is headquartered in Austin, TX and was founded in 2016 by Liz Deering and Ben Gibson. Since opening their doors they’ve served hundreds of change makers from diverse backgrounds, across the business, arts and social sectors. They’ve built a network of highly engaged mentors in Austin and around the country that’s growing daily.  

    Ben and Liz deliver programming virtually through coworking spaces around the world, but their roots come from running our own spaces. In 2013 Ben opened Youvolution, a filmmaker space that was on the east side of Austin. In 2016 Ben & Liz came together and opened their first cohort on 35th Street, in Hyde Park. And from 2013-2019 they built and experimented with Novo, our 9 acre live + work tiny home community in Del Valle. In 2019 they managed Soma Vida Coworking, a wellness and creative co-working space that was in its 11th year of business. In 2020 they went online with their founder programming to reach more creators, and now find themselves “in” spaces all around the country each day.

    Ivey Kaiser : Executive Director, Shoal Creek Conservancy

    Ivey Kaiser : Executive Director, Shoal Creek Conservancy

    Ivey is passionate about preserving natural spaces and resources. Her personal goal is to instill this passion in others and provide simple and accessible ways for others to make a difference in their lives to protect the environment and wildlife.

    In this episode we learn more about the efforts of the conservancy, inspiration and life changing summer that set Ivey on her path to her passion, as well as the practices Ivey has put in place for her life to continue to serve and life her purpose.

    Shoal Creek Conservancy is a proud steward of the 13-square-mile Shoal Creek watershed in Austin, Texas. They champion the Shoal Creek watershed in order to create a healthy and vibrant community. 

    The Shoal Creek watershed provides an oasis in a rapidly growing urban area, and members of the conservancy believe that with thoughtful investment, this natural treasure can better benefit our ecology, economy, and enjoyment of the outdoors.

    Ward Tisdale: Founder of the Center for Austin's Future and ATXcelerator

    Ward Tisdale: Founder of the Center for Austin's Future and ATXcelerator

    Ward is an incredibly accomplished executive with 20 years of management experience at high-profile companies, including President of the Real Estate Council of Austin, Director of Global Public Affairs for AMD as well as the Deputy Press Secretary for the Texas Attorney General. He has experience leading programs, policies and initiatives across the U.S., Canada, Brazil, Singapore, Taiwan, China and India and has built strong relationships with elected officials, federal, state and local agencies and the general public. Basically, he's a power house and he's using his powers for good.

    Ward is now the founder and executive director of an advocacy organization designed to train and educate candidates for local politics - The Center for Austin’s Future. The center has been featured numerous times by NPR, Austin Monthly, Austin Business Journal and many others for its innovative approach to training future candidates.

    The Center launched in October 2017 with its initial offering, the ATXelerator program. The innovative, annual 3-month program recruits and trains community leaders interested in advocating for future-focused, forward-thinking city policy, serving on a city board or commission or, in some instances, running for city council. The first cohort was in 2018 and the third just finished its program last month.

    They now have 75 alumni, with at least 10 graduates serving on city boards and commissions and two grads who have run or are currently running for city council.

    In this interview Ward and Steph discuss the current dynamics in leadership and what it takes to be a great leader.

    Melinda Garvey: Founder of Austin Woman Magazine, One The Dot Diversity, and On The Dot Podcast

    Melinda Garvey: Founder of Austin Woman Magazine, One The Dot Diversity, and On The Dot Podcast


    If you ask Melinda Garvey what her big dream is, you will probably hear her say: “I want to brainwash women!” Now, don’t be alarmed. She just sees this as the fastest way to ensure that ALL women know their worth, have a tribe of other women supporting them and can see their own path to success through access to the millions of women that came before them.

    “It’s really all about creating a mindset of abundance, rather than scarcity,” Melinda explains. “There are millions of non-celeb, non-corporate titan women who are successful. We just simply don’t ever hear their stories, so we believe that the landscape is barren. On The Dot is on a mission to change that by giving access to successful women and their stories every day.”

    It all started in a little Texas town called Austin. One day in 2002, Melinda decided (after one too many glasses of wine) to use her media background to empower, engage and inspire the women of Austin by launching Austin Woman Magazine. Now in its 18th year and hailed as the go-to resource for women looking to move ahead and build a legacy, Austin Woman is going strong…

    But what about women around the globe? “When I heard that one of the very top reasons women were not achieving equal success was the lack of access to relatable role models,” Melinda continues, “I just got mad.” 

    And so, On The Dot was born, starting with little more than a deep passion for championing women, an expertise in storytelling and the moxie to believe that On The Dot could change the conversation about women’s advancement. What if, every morning, millions of women around the world heard a story about a successful, relatable role model? How would our mindset change if we could SEE it and then know that we, too could BE it? What if we took that concept and turned it into a tool for enterprise level corporations to manage & report on their diversity and inclusion initiatives?...well that's what she did.
